在当前数字化体验日益重要的背景下,网页设计不再仅仅是信息的简单陈列,而是演变为一场关于视觉传达与用户互动的深度博弈。尤其是在移动端设备多样化、用户期待值不断提升的今天,如何让页面元素既保持高清晰度,又能根据用户行为和屏幕尺寸做出智能响应,成为前端开发中的核心挑战。在此背景下,SVG响应交互设计逐渐崭露头角,成为提升动态表现力与用户体验的关键技术路径。
什么是SVG响应交互设计?
SVG(Scalable Vector Graphics)是一种基于XML的矢量图像格式,其最大的优势在于无论放大或缩小,图形始终保持清晰无锯齿。而“响应交互设计”则强调图形不仅能在不同设备上自适应显示,还能对用户的操作产生即时反馈。当两者结合,便形成了真正意义上的“动态视觉系统”——即通过媒体查询、事件监听、CSS动画与JavaScript控制等手段,使SVG元素能够感知环境变化并作出相应调整。例如,在桌面端展示完整展开的图标动画,而在移动端则简化为简洁的悬停提示,这种精细化处理显著提升了跨平台体验的一致性。

现状与机遇:为什么现在是布局的好时机?
尽管SVG早已被广泛认知,但多数网站仍停留在使用静态图片或基础过渡动画的阶段。部分企业虽尝试引入轻量级动效,却因缺乏系统化方案,导致维护成本高、兼容性差,最终不了了之。事实上,真正实现高效、可复用的响应式交互案例仍然稀缺。这恰恰意味着,率先构建标准化组件体系的企业,将获得显著的先发优势。尤其对于注重品牌形象与用户粘性的团队而言,一套成熟的响应交互能力,不仅是技术升级,更是差异化竞争力的体现。
以“协同视觉”为核心理念,打造可复用的设计资产
我们注意到,许多团队在项目初期就面临重复造轮子的问题:同样的悬停反馈、渐进式展开、路径描边动画,每次都要从零开始编写代码。为此,我们提出以“协同视觉”为品牌载体,构建一套面向实际场景的SVG响应交互组件库。这套组件库覆盖了常见的交互模式,包括但不限于鼠标悬停触发的样式变化、点击后逐步显现的内容区域、沿路径动态绘制的线条动画等,均配有详细的开发者文档与可直接调用的示例代码。
更重要的是,该组件库支持跨框架集成,无论是React、Vue还是原生HTML项目,均可快速接入。同时,通过自动化构建流程,确保输出文件经过压缩、缓存优化与语法校验,有效降低资源加载压力,提升整体性能表现。这种模块化、工程化的思路,让设计与开发之间的协作更加顺畅,也大幅缩短了从概念到落地的时间周期。
应对常见挑战:性能与兼容性的平衡之道
当然,任何新技术的落地都会遇到现实阻力。浏览器兼容性问题曾是阻碍SVG广泛应用的主要因素之一,尤其是旧版本IE对某些特性支持有限。不过随着现代浏览器普及率持续上升,主流环境下已基本无需担忧。此外,我们建议采用轻量级的JavaScript框架(如Alpine.js或Vanilla JS)进行状态管理,避免引入过重的依赖。对于复杂动画,可通过CSS will-change 属性提前声明元素可能发生的变换,从而提升渲染效率。
另一个常被忽视的问题是维护成本。若每个交互都独立编写,后期修改将变得极为繁琐。因此,统一的命名规范、结构化目录组织以及版本控制机制至关重要。借助Git与CI/CD工具,可以实现组件更新的自动发布与回滚,保障长期可用性。
预期成果:效率与体验的双重跃升
实践表明,采用这套基于“协同视觉”的标准化方案后,企业平均可缩短开发周期30%以上。不仅如此,由于交互逻辑更自然、反馈更及时,用户停留时长普遍提升20%-40%,转化率也随之增长。从长远来看,这不仅是一次技术迭代,更是在推动整个前端领域向更智能、更自适应的方向演进。未来,具备强大响应交互能力的界面将成为用户体验的新标准。
在这一过程中,“协同视觉”不仅仅是一个名称,更代表了一种设计理念——让视觉与交互协同工作,共同服务于用户的真实需求。我们始终相信,好的设计不该是装饰,而应是有温度、有回应的存在。如果您正面临视觉表达与交互体验难以兼顾的困境,不妨考虑将这套成熟的方法论引入您的项目中。17723342546
